Output 84f2b0083b278dc6af866c8b90bc3066248b3924dd6e5af35083ab6d4649da8d:0

value
16975066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baab03b1013f94661478ba0d835d018595aaebe1 OP_EQUAL
address
3Ji2UWngwPQqFhuzB7cEALxHZ5NhGRSHYS
transaction
84f2b0083b278dc6af866c8b90bc3066248b3924dd6e5af35083ab6d4649da8d